When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y meets with President Trump within the White Home on Friday, the temper is anticipated to be very completely different from their first Oval Workplace encounter.

In February, Trump berated the Ukrainian chief in entrance of TV cameras, saying, “You are not appearing in any respect grateful” for U.S. army and monetary help, accusing Zelenskyy of “playing with World Struggle III,” and, as reporters watched spellbound, telling Zelenskyy to remain quiet: “No, you have completed a number of speaking. … You are not profitable this.”

However the two had a extra cordial White Home assembly in August, and met once more in the course of the United Nations Basic Meeting final month — when Trump prompt that Ukraine may, in actual fact, win again all of the land Russia had seized, and probably elements of Russia itself. “Ukraine, with the help of the European Union, is able to battle and WIN all of Ukraine again in its unique kind,” he stated in a social media submit.

So what has modified?

Daniel Fried, a former assistant secretary of state for Europe now with the Atlantic Council, sees a few issues.

“President Trump was impressed by Ukrainian successes in deep strikes on Russia and realized that if he will again [Russian President Vladimir] Putin, he is not backing a winner, “he says. “He is backing any individual who’s a possible loser. And deceitful.”

Trump has repeatedly stated that he is been upset by Putin, after rolling out the crimson carpet for the Russian chief at a summit in Alaska in August. He raised eyebrows on the Kremlin when he known as Russia a “paper tiger” in September, and this week advised reporters that Russia will not be solely taking massive losses on the battlefield, however its economic system is struggling too.

On Tuesday, at a lunch with Argentina’s President Javier Milei, Trump advised reporters, “I had an excellent relationship with Vladimir Putin however he simply would not wish to finish that conflict. And I feel it is making him look very dangerous. He may finish it, he may finish it rapidly.”

After a name with Putin on Thursday, Trump introduced in a submit on Fact Social that he’ll meet with the Russian chief in Budapest. Trump stated the 2 would meet “to see if we are able to convey this ‘inglorious’ Struggle, between Russia and Ukraine, to an finish.” He stated the 2 additionally mentioned commerce between the U.S. and Russia “when the Struggle with Ukraine is over.” 

He stated “nice progress” was made on the decision and he would talk about it with Zelenskyy on Friday.

Ukraine’s supporters within the Washington overseas coverage institution say it’s time for Trump to impose extra sanctions on Russia and provides Ukraine what it desires — the whole lot from Tomahawk missiles to air defenses.

Mark Montgomery, a retired U.S. rear admiral who’s senior director on the Basis for the Protection of Democracies, says Trump has given Putin the possibility to barter an finish to this conflict, however is now able to vary the course of the conflict himself.

“Generally pushing onerous for peace means understanding who’s the sufferer and who’s the aggressor,” Montgomery says. “Putin is the aggressor. Russia is the aggressor. Russia won’t cease except somebody larger and harder than them punches him within the nostril. That nation is, for higher or worse … the USA”.

In an try and sustain ties and keep U.S. army help, Kyiv gave the U.S. entry to Ukraine’s uncommon earth minerals in a deal signed in April. However Fried says there’s one other potential partnership within the making, because of Ukraine’s improvements in drone expertise.

“American capital and Ukrainian know-how mixed would assist arm the People for the brand new wars of the twenty first century, together with with China,” he says. “That is one thing Zelenskyy can say that could be a materials curiosity and cooperation would profit each side.”
